What can I expect in this role:
- Work closely with business stakeholders and end-users to understand and document business challenges, pain points and requirements.
- Maintain requirement backlog and keep it prioritized by working closely with business stakeholders.
- Build and maintain relationships with key stakeholders.
- Elicit and clearly document business and systems requirements in tools like JIRA, Pega Agile Studio in use-case or user story format.
- Identify improvement opportunities (proactive and reactive).
- Identify innovative ways to address business challenges and identify solutions to increase customer satisfaction.
- Act as a liaison between business and IT to assist or gather business requirements needed for system modifications, enhancement and implementations.
- Collaborate closely with developers to implement the requirements, provide necessary guidance to testers during QA process.
What do I need to be successful?
- Proven experience working on large scale projects as a Business Analyst.
- Knowledge of Pega is highly desirable.
- Knowledge of Business Process Modelling (Microsoft Visio is a plus).
- Knowledge of JIRA, writing user stories, use-cases.
- Effective communication skills.
- Excellent problem-solving and analytical skills.
- Experience of working in Agile projects.
